'Ghosts' has fascinating potential for spin-offs. The UK original wrapped up neatly after five seasons, but its rich lore could spawn prequels about how each ghost died or their lives before becoming specters. The US version, currently airing, has already introduced new ghosts and backstories that could carry standalone episodes.

What makes 'Ghosts' ripe for expansion is its ensemble cast. Each ghost has a distinct personality and era-specific quirks. A spin-off focusing on the Regency-era poet ghost or the Scout troop leader could delve deeper into historical comedy. The show’s writers have hinted at exploring other haunted locations, which might branch into anthology-style spin-offs.

For now, fans can revisit both versions or try 'Being Human'—another supernatural comedy-drama with ghosts, vampires, and werewolves coexisting. The lack of official news doesn’t mean possibilities are off the table; sitcom spin-offs often emerge after the main show concludes.

Which Filipino Phrase Matches Scary In Tagalog For Ghosts?

5 Answers2025-11-24 13:12:11
Nothing pulls the hair on my arms up faster than the right Filipino word for 'scary' when talking about ghosts. For everyday use, I reach for 'nakakatakot' — it’s simple and gets straight to the point: 'Nakakatakot ang multo' (The ghost is scary). It’s the most neutral, commonly understood adjective and works whether you’re whispering about a haunted house or describing a creepy story. If I want to sound more dramatic or vivid, I’ll say 'nakakatindig-balahibo' — literally 'makes the hair stand on end.' That one is great when I describe the moment a ghost appears in an old film or when I'm telling friends about a shivery folklore tale. Another favorite is 'nakakakilabot,' which is a little colder and more chilling; I use it when the atmosphere feels eerily silent. For informal speech I’ll often add intensifiers: 'sobrang nakakatakot' or 'talagang nakakakilabot.' Depending on the vibe I want to create — spooky, eerie, or downright terrifying — these choices let me tailor the mood. It still gives me goosebumps thinking about it.

What Is The Main Theme Of The Woman Warrior: Memoirs Of A Girlhood Among Ghosts?

3 Answers2025-11-11 19:16:09
The main theme of 'The Woman Warrior' revolves around the struggle of identity and silence, especially for Chinese-American women caught between two cultures. Maxine Hong Kingston weaves together myth, family history, and personal narrative to explore how stories shape our understanding of ourselves. The 'ghosts' aren't just literal—they're the lingering presence of traditions, expectations, and unspoken traumas that haunt the narrator's life. What really struck me was how Kingston uses Fa Mu Lan, the legendary woman warrior, as a counterpoint to her own experiences. The way she contrasts the boldness of myth with the quiet suffering of real women like her aunt or mother makes you ache for all the voices that never got to speak. It's a book that makes you question which stories we inherit and which we choose to rewrite.
